Internship in Thermal Analysis 80-100%

Our Opening and Your Responsibilities

Our thermal analysis systems are of the highest quality and performance. They are designed to determine a wide range of thermal and mechanical properties. Our customers use them for the research, development, and quality assurance of substances and materials of all kinds. To strengthen our team at our global operational headquarters in Nänikon-Greifensee, we are looking for an Internship in Thermal Analysis 80-100% (workload in average) for 3 - 6 months.

In this role, your responsibilities would include:
  • Measuring polymers and other samples in the Thermal Analysis laboratory
  • Evaluating measurements
  • Statistically assessing series measurements
  • Testing new equipment and software
  • Supporting project-related measurement series

About Mettler Toledo

METTLER TOLEDO is a global leader in precision instruments and services. We are renowned for innovation and quality across laboratory, process analytics, industrial, product inspection, and retailing applications. Our sales and service network is one of the most extensive in the industry. Our products are sold in more than 140 countries, and we have a direct presence in approximately 40 countries.
